Transport properties of CeBiPt in magnetic fields up to 60 T

✦ Synopsis


Electrical-transport measurements of the semimetal CeBiPt in magnetic fields up to 60 T reveal a drastic change of the electronic band structure. The oscillating Shubnikov-de Haas signal vanishes above about 25 T although the quantum limit is not yet reached. Above this field the magnetoresistance rises strongly independent of angle and temperature. These unique features are caused by the Ce 4f electrons as evidenced by the absence of any unconventional behavior in the sister compound LaBiPt.
